JAVA前后端

以下是为您整理出来关于【JAVA前后端】合集内容,如果觉得还不错,请帮忙转发推荐。

【JAVA前后端】技术教程文章

各大公司Java后端面试题,网友回复:不费洪荒之力面试成功

ThreadLocal(线程变量副本) Synchronized实现内存共享,ThreadLocal为每个线程维护一个本地变量。 采用空间换时间,它用于线程间的数据隔离,为每一个使用该变量的线程提供一个副本,每个线程都可以独立地改变自己的副本,而不会和其他线程的副本冲突。 ThreadLocal类中维护一个Map,用于存储每一个线程的变量副本,Map中元素的键为线程对象,而值为对应线程的变量副本。 ThreadLocal在Spring中发挥着巨大的作用,在管理Request作用...

spring的multipartResolver和java后端获取的MultipartHttpServletRequest方法对比

这两天在用spring进行上传上遇到问题,今天进行了问题的排查,这个过程也增加了我看spring源码的兴趣!还是很有收获的! 首先先给A组提供了上传接口,并没有在spring的配置文件进行multipartResolver的配置,后台Controller的java的获取为: /** *Saves temporary files to the servlet containers temporary directory. Needs to be initialized either by an application context or via the constructor that takes a ServletCo...

使用java后端打包和部署单页应用程序

我正在做一个有jee6后端的应用程序(仅限基于json的api)和许多客户端代码.它看起来像单页应用程序(这几天很酷的流行语). 我不确定如何构建我的代码库.我有几种方法可以考虑 >为后端和前端设置单独的项目 – 这意味着在纯java中使用后端部分,使用maven和所有内容,并使用所有js特定的构建工具等单独的前端.>在一个项目中拥有所有内容,这样我就可以在服务器上部署一个存档(war)以及所有前端内容.我真的不喜欢那种方法…… 如果我选择第...

面试大厂回来后,有一些话想对 Java 后端开发说一说【图】

在上周,我密集面试了若干位Java后端的候选人,工作经验在3到5年间。我的标准其实不复杂:第一能干活,第二Java基础要好,第三最好熟悉些分布式框架,我相信其它公司招初级开发时,应该也照着这个标准来面的。 我也知道,不少候选人能力其实不差,但面试时没准备或不会说,这样的人可能在进团队干活后确实能达到期望,但可能就无法通过面试,但面试官总是只根据面试情况来判断。 但现实情况是,大多数人可能面试前没准备,或准备方...

java后端导出excel【代码】

最近工作中需要导出excel。这次机智一点做个笔记,顺便写了一个比较通用的工具类。自然目前不能生成java实体类属性嵌套多次的这种没办法导出了,后续有需要的时候我再改改。 首先,java后端导出excel需要的HSSFWorkbook或者XSSFWorkbook,实际上他们并没有什么区别,只是导出的格式不同而已(在我看来)。前者导出.xls格式,后者导出.xlsx格式的。不过新版的好像就没有这个区别了吧,因为我也是使用HSSFWorkbook,但是同样也能导出.x...

避免在Javascript前端和Java后端重复验证代码?

我们有一个标准的Web应用程序,而前端正在使用Angular,后端是用Java 7编写的.我注意到的是,我们得到了大量的重复代码.也就是说,验证是通过角度在客户端执行的,但我不能完全信任他,因为用户可以禁用客户端验证并简单地向服务器提交帖子查询. 因此,我必须在Java中重复服务器端的相同验证逻辑.这很乏味,但我不知道如何避免这种情况.也许我可以用javascript框架(假设它是Node.js)编写后端的一些部分,它可以使用与前端相同的验证库,并使J...

java后端面试大全

SSM https://blog.csdn.net/qq_41735004/article/details/87199651 50题 Redis https://www.cnblogs.com/jasontec/p/9699242.html Dubbo https://blog.csdn.net/moakun/article/details/82919804 Maven https://blog.csdn.net/wfh6732/article/details/62089914/ SOA https://blog.csdn.net/kingmax54212008/article/details/49672943 MySQL https://www.cnblogs.com/frankielf0921/p/5930743.html https://www.cnblogs.com/lijias...

Java前后端技术资料汇总整理一

马士兵Spring视频教程: 链接:https://pan.baidu.com/s/1WPskaW7Xu1lbpOtQtlASmA 提取码:asz3 李炎恢在线课堂JavaScript: 链接:https://pan.baidu.com/s/1u57yBSfs8EZ5wh0yDv8gTQ 提取码:ao0d 李炎恢在线课堂JavaScript讲义代码: 链接:https://pan.baidu.com/s/14RCoRA3yrH7guMJhq0QDDw 提取码:5buo

如何为具有iOS,Android,Web应用程序和Java后端的平台构建源代码控制存储库?

有一个用Java编写的后端服务,有一个Web应用程序,Android应用程序和iOS应用程序为服务提供服务. 任何典型的SaaS产品都符合此法案. 我正在寻找最佳实践和指南,以便我不必移动代码并最大化代码模块化. 您是否将每个应用程序的代码放在单独的源代码控制存储库中,还是将它们存放在单个存储库中? 通常的做法是什么?解决方法:Do you put code for each app in separate source control repositories or do they live in a single reposi...

JAVA后端实习第一天情况

本人在深圳一家小的上市公司实习,人口业务部门工作,做一个政府机构的居住证办理项目。今天一去到就要我配置工作环境,我去找其他管理部门的要我的邮箱账号密码,域地址什么的,读工作文档,看一下公司项目的搭建环境,叫项目组长或者项目经理什么的把你拉进git的项目组里,然后将项目拉到本地,搭建起你要做的项目,然后测试是否正常运行。这就是我第一天做的事情,问了几个同学,每个人可能要做的都不太一样,不过大致差不多,有...